On the western shore of Lake Königssee on the Hirschau peninsula is the small community of St. Bartholomä. It consists of very few buildings, including the pilgrimage church of the same name. The church of St. Bartholomä has its origins in the 12th century. On the foundations of the old church building, the new church was built in the 17th century. It got its present form in the beginning of the 18th century by rebuilding.
The lake and the Watzmann east face in the background provide a unique backdrop.
